Transaction 2aab4375df1c11064ffb76144a74f94f2a2117e8bd5ceb5560b57e4a0bfc5711
1 Input
2 Outputs
- 2aab4375df1c11064ffb76144a74f94f2a2117e8bd5ceb5560b57e4a0bfc5711:0
- 2aab4375df1c11064ffb76144a74f94f2a2117e8bd5ceb5560b57e4a0bfc5711:1
value 354943
address 1QETr2JXtvrMdMeAeHEsPY8G7Gk86pguUe
value 16233459
address 34God3Ar4ZuKhVhoJdD2dFo3PP1Ni97KKd